Jalapeño Popper Cheese Crescent Bites
Flaky crescent dough filled with a spicy, creamy mix of jalapeños and cheeses, perfect for a flavorful, crowd-pleasing appetizer.

- 1 can 8 oz refrigerated crescent roll dough
- 4 oz cream cheese softened
- 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/4 cup diced jalapeños fresh or pickled
- 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/4 teaspoon on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 egg beaten (for egg wash)
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
Unroll the crescent roll dough and separate it into triangles.
In a mixing bowl, combine cream cheese, cheddar cheese, diced jalapeños,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
Place a spoonful of the cheese mixture at the wide end of each crescent triangle.
Roll the dough from the wide end to the point, enclosing the filling completely.
Arrange the rolled bites on a parchment-lined baking sheet.
Brush the tops with the beaten egg for a golden finish.
Bake for 12-15 minutes until golden brown and puffed.
Remove from oven and let cool slightly before serving.
- Increase jalapeños or use spicy cheese for more heat.
- Prepare ahead and refrigerate before baking.
- Serve with ranch or blue cheese dressing for dipping.
